Correction of entries and inclusion of names in Electoral Role

Correction of entries and inclusion of names in Electoral Role.- (1) Every application under section 31 or sun-section (1) of section 32 shall be made in duplicate in such one of the Forms 7, 9, 17 or 18 as may be appropriate and shall be accompanied by a fee of Rupee one : Provided that the statements in Forms 2, 3 and 4 from persons having service qualification, received after the final publication of the electoral Roll shall be deemed to be applications under sections 31 and 32 and that no fee shall be deemed to have been prescribed for such application. (2) Every such application as is referred to in sub-rule (1) shall be presented to the Registration Officer in such manner as the Commission may direct. (3) Every application for inclusion presented in pursuance of sub-rule (2) shall be counter signed, where necessary, by another person whose name is already included in the roll in which the claimant desires his name to be included ; (4) The fee specified in sub-rule (1) shall be-- (a) paid by means of non-judicial stamps ; or (b) deposited in a treasury in favour of the Registration Officer concerned ; or (c) paid in cash to the Registration Officer against receipt. (5) Where the fee is deposited under clause (b) of sub-rule (4), the applicant shall enclose with the application a Treasury receipt in proof of the fee having been deposited. (6) The Registration Officer shall, immediately on receipt of such application, direct that one copy thereof be pasted in some conspicuous place in his office together with a notice inviting objections to such application within a period of seven days from the date of such pasting. (7) The Registration Officer shall after the expiry of the period specified in sub-rule (6), consider the applications and objections there to if any, received by him and shall, if satisfied, direct the inclusion, deletion correction or transportation of entries in the Roll, as may be necessary : Provided that when an application is rejected by the Registration Officer, he shall record in writing a brief statement of his reasons for such objection. (8) Where a claimant whose name is ordered to be included in the Roll is registered in the Roll of any other constituency, the Registration Officer shall, inform the Registration Officer of that constituency, who shall on receipt of such information strike off the name of the claimant from the Roll of that constituency.
